Transaction 3074040fe2c31db24ace510f0a43bdd06fbf979e778353032edbce70ad80ba3b

1 Input
2 Outputs
  • 3074040fe2c31db24ace510f0a43bdd06fbf979e778353032edbce70ad80ba3b:0
  • value  75600
    address  3MBLqhvtR9kDJjQ8HTMrs9gtPaARgFqJTa
  • 3074040fe2c31db24ace510f0a43bdd06fbf979e778353032edbce70ad80ba3b:1
  • value  4313
    address  bc1qkngnkhlfedqtdwn29y0zka7q686f2ass7azps6